**Changelog — Stormline fan-out service (v2.8)**

We renamed `ALERT_FANOUT_KEY` to `STORMLINE_FANOUT_TOKEN` to match the new naming convention across the weather-alert pipeline. The old name is still read as a fallback until v3.0, but the deploy scripts at Halvern Ridge already use the new one, so please migrate your local `.env` files this week. No behavior change otherwise; retry and batching logic are untouched. Add the following line to your environment file:

sealed setting: LEDGER_TOKEN20=6148d35bbb480b0ab79e

Handover for on-call: the Slatebook calendar sync is double-booking rooms when an event is edited during a sync window. Mitigation is to pause the sync worker, clear the conflict queue, and resume — takes about ten minutes. Root cause fix lands next sprint. Full steps and queue commands are on the page below.

wiki page, bahof-tajef: https://harbor.crelvostack.local/secrets/deploy/spaces/merge_requests/352483d166532f3d

## Step 3: Cut Over the Fan-Out

This step moves alert fan-out from the legacy Stormline dispatcher to the new Gustpipe workers. Once the feature flag is flipped, Gustpipe reads pending alerts from the queue table and distributes them per region. For the sync: the cutover is reversible until Step 5. Gustpipe locates its queue table through the database connection below.

database URL for bahop-yagep: mssql://sildor_svc:35ha7jz@db-fb6d.nelvrodyn.example:5432/casath

Leadership Review Briefing — Insurance Renewal

Prepared for the board. Our combined liability and property cover with Hartleven Mutual renews at quarter-end. Quoted premium rises 9%, reflecting last year's warehouse claim at the Dunmoor site. Broker advice is to accept, subject to a higher deductible on flood risk. Alternative quotes were materially worse. The renewal decision should be read alongside the confidential note that follows.

board note of tagug-hahag: Praionax Logistics is in early talks to buy Julaxek Group for about $36.3 million. The Julmir launch date is March 1, and nothing goes to the press before then.

Artifact signing — Quillmere pipeline. If the read-replica lag alarm on the Dosset shard fires mid-build, signing stalls because checksums read from the replica. Do not cancel; wait for lag to clear, then re-run the sign stage only. Verification uses the standard trust chain. The sign stage expects the key below.

release key, kajeg-yawif: bky6_axksxH